1. China's Surrogacy Legal Environment in 2026: Is It Reliable or Not?

First, it must be clarified that according to China's current laws and regulations and the latest "Administrative Measures on Human Assisted Reproductive Technology" issued in 2026, any form of surrogacy is strictly prohibited within China. Regular medical institutions are not allowed to provide surrogacy-related services, and illegal operations will face administrative penalties or even criminal liability. Therefore, from a legal perspective, "doing surrogacy in China" is not only unreliable but also carries extremely high legal risks.

However, this does not mean there is no legal outlet for surrogacy needs. In 2026, multiple countries and regions around the world have established the legal status of surrogacy through legislation and built comprehensive regulatory systems. For Chinese families, choosing to complete their fertility plans in overseas legal surrogacy destinations is currently the only compliant and safe path. So, the correct answer to the question "Is surrogacy in China reliable?" is: It is not reliable within China, but it can be achieved safely and compliantly through overseas legal channels.

2. In-depth Analysis of the Full Surrogacy Process in 2026 (Overseas Legal Path)

The following is a standard full process based on overseas legal surrogacy, divided into seven stages. The time and key points for each stage are compiled based on the latest industry practices in 2026.

Stage 1: Initial Consultation and Plan Evaluation

Clients submit basic information through official consultation channels, including age, physical condition, fertility history, and specific needs. Professional consultants will match the most suitable overseas legal surrogacy destination based on the client's situation and provide a preliminary estimate of the total cost and time frame. This stage usually takes 1-2 weeks.

Stage 2: Legal Contracts and Rights Protection

After selecting the destination, clients must sign a legally binding service contract with the local legal surrogacy agency, clarifying the rights and obligations of both parties, cost structure, privacy protection clauses, and newborn ownership issues. In 2026, mainstream legal surrogacy countries require clients to hire a local licensed lawyer to complete the legal review to ensure contract compliance. This stage takes about 2-4 weeks.

Stage 3: Medical Preparation and Embryo Cultivation

Clients undergo physical examinations at designated reproductive centers in the legal surrogacy country, followed by the IVF cycle. This includes ovulation induction, egg and sperm retrieval, in vitro fertilization, embryo cultivation, and genetic screening. In 2026, third-generation IVF technology has become the standard configuration for overseas legal surrogacy, effectively screening for genetic diseases and improving implantation success rates. This stage usually takes 1-2 months.

Stage 4: Surrogate Screening and Matching

The surrogacy agency selects qualified surrogates based on client requirements, ensuring they are healthy, have no adverse obstetric history, pass psychological evaluations, and have completed legal background checks. Clients can review the surrogate's detailed profile and decide whether to match. After a successful match, the three parties sign legal documents. This stage takes about 1-3 months.

Stage 5: Embryo Transfer and Pregnancy Confirmation

The screened healthy embryo is transferred into the surrogate's uterus. About 12 days after transfer, pregnancy is confirmed through a blood HCG test. In 2026, transfer technology is very mature, with live birth rates per single transfer reaching over 65% at high-quality reproductive centers. After transfer, the surrogate enters a regular prenatal checkup process.

Stage 6: Pregnancy Management and Remote Communication

During the pregnancy, clients can remotely stay informed about the surrogate's prenatal checkups and physical condition through the agency, which also provides full coordination services. In 2026, most legal surrogacy countries allow clients to travel to the destination to accompany the surrogate during the second or third trimester. The entire pregnancy lasts about 9 months.

Stage 7: Baby's Birth and Legal Document Processing

After the surrogate gives birth, clients must complete parentage determination and birth certificate processing according to local laws. In 2026, mainstream legal surrogacy countries have simplified procedures, and clients typically obtain complete legal documents within 2-4 weeks after the baby's birth, after which they can proceed with repatriation procedures or apply for local long-term residence.

3. 2026 Surrogacy Cost Breakdown and Influencing Factors

Cost is one of the clients' biggest concerns. In 2026, the total cost of overseas legal surrogacy varies significantly depending on the country, agency, medical plan, and individual needs. Based on market data from popular destinations, the total cost typically ranges from 600,000 to 1,200,000 RMB. The main cost components include:

  • Medical expenses: Including IVF cycle, embryo screening, transfer, and related medication costs, approximately 150,000-300,000 RMB.
  • Surrogate compensation: Including basic compensation, pregnancy nutrition allowance, lost wages, and insurance, approximately 250,000-500,000 RMB.
  • Legal and agency service fees: Including contract review, lawyer fees, and agency service fees, approximately 100,000-200,000 RMB.
  • Living and miscellaneous expenses: Including client travel, translation, notarization, and certification, approximately 50,000-150,000 RMB.

In 2026, due to advancements in medical technology and policy optimizations in some destination countries, overall costs have slightly decreased compared to two years ago, but costs at high-quality reproductive centers remain stable.
